WebNov 7, 2024 · Proper storage extends the life of the batteries and prevents them from becoming a safety hazard, and allows you to easily find them … WebSep 14, 2024 · Zinc is present in a wide variety of foods, but it is important to remember that phytates (the major storage form of phosphorous) can bind zinc and inhibit its absorption. Phytates are found in whole-grain bread, cereals, and legumes. This means that zinc contained in grains and plants is not as well absorbed as zinc found in seafood and meat.
